Output 308d775e5c43cf6b381768492360f835334dc091d3e76276d70f7937458f0aef:6

value
14699289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ca569bea9207dcfe077ab509b01e53f4e2eae593 OP_EQUAL
address
MSM2Ut7bDTp6pR2odtoqQa4FYspXMWobMK
transaction
308d775e5c43cf6b381768492360f835334dc091d3e76276d70f7937458f0aef
spent
true